California appeals to the courts by questioning Trump’s duties

California will challenge the courts imposed by Donald Trump, the government’s governor, Gavin Newsom, announced. In a video posted on the X platform, the Democratic Governor denounced the “unilateral power claimed by the Trump government to impose the largest tax increase in modern US history”. According to many US media, Newsom will appeal to the courts on the grounds that the law cited by President Trump to impose duties does not allow him to do so unilaterally for the US imported goods, without Congress’s consent. California alone is the fifth economy in the world. It is therefore at the forefront of the trade war that Trump started. “California is the largest industrial state (of the US), one of the largest commercial partners in the world.
